Bug Description

Binary package hint: lcdproc

Hello,

I own a Matrix Orbital K202-24-USB Intelligent VFD.

The current package in Gutsy, and it looks like it is the same in Hardy, "features" a regression with USB displays using the MtxOrb driver.

The regression is characterised by weird stuff being displayed (V and |).

Reverting to the Feisty packages fixes the issue.

The problem is known :

http://lists.omnipotent.net/pipermail/lcdproc/2007-October/011957.html

The fix is in lcdproc CVS:

http://lcdproc.cvs.sourceforge.net/lcdproc/lcdproc/ChangeLog?revision=1.84&view=markup

Ethan Dicks from lcdproc put it right in front of me: I'm an idiot.

Looking at the dpatch should have told me to configure lcdproc as a "vkd" in order to have a proper display.

Thanks Ethan, thanks Mario.

lcdproc (0.5.2-0ubuntu2) does indeed fix the issue.
